A comprehensive grounding of European and American decorative arts and design history complemented with a consideration of non-Western art. In addition to theoretical and contextual studies, academic skills are built through courses that focus on furniture, textiles, interiors, design, ceramics, glass, costume, craft, and metalwork. Our students move on to become curators, historians, academicians

, conservators, and specialists in the field of decorative arts. IG:
